Unique Features of Aluminum Rulers with Non-Slip Backing

 

  • Enhanced Grip: The non-slip backing of aluminum rulers provides a secure grip, preventing the ruler from sliding during use. Whether you're marking a straight line on a smooth surface or taking precise measurements, the non-slip feature ensures that the ruler stays in place, reducing the chances of errors caused by accidental movement.
  • Lightweight and Durable: Aluminum rulersare known for their lightweight design, making them easy to handle and carry around. Despite their lightness, they are highly durable and can withstand regular use without bending or breaking. The combination of these qualities, along with the non-slip backing, makes them ideal for both short-term and long-term projects.

Aluminum Rulers vs Other Types of Rulers

 

  • Compared to Steel Rulers: While steel rulers are sturdy, they are often heavier than aluminum rulers. The lightweight nature of aluminum rulersmakes them more portable and easier to handle for extended periods. Additionally, the non-slip backing of aluminum rulers gives them an edge in terms of stability, as steel rulers may not have the same level of grip on certain surfaces.
  •  
  • Compared to Plastic Rulers: Plastic rulers are lightweight but may lack the durability of aluminum rulers. Aluminum rulerscan withstand more wear and tear, making them a better choice for heavy-duty use. The non-slip backing also provides a more secure hold compared to many plastic rulers, which may slide more easily on surfaces.

Maintenance of Aluminum Rulers with Non-Slip Backing

 

  • Keep the Ruler Clean: Regularly clean your aluminum rulerto remove dirt, dust, and debris.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e the surface of the ruler.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that could damage the ruler or the non-slip backing.
  • Store Properly: When not in use, store your aluminum rulerin a cool, dry place. You can use a protective case or sleeve to prevent the ruler from getting scratched or damaged. Keeping the ruler in a safe storage location will help extend its lifespan and maintain its accuracy.
  • Inspect for Damage: Periodically inspect your aluminum rulerfor any signs of damage, such as cracks, bends, or wear on the non-slip backing. If you notice any damage, it may be time to replace the ruler to ensure accurate measurements.

Can I Use an Aluminum Ruler with Non-Slip Backing for Outdoor Projects?

 

Yes, you can use aluminum rulers with non-slip backing for outdoor projects. The lightweight and durable nature of aluminum makes it suitable for various weather conditions. The non-slip backing also helps you hold the ruler firmly, even if your hands are wet or if the surface you're working on is damp. Just make sure to clean and dry the ruler after use to prevent any potential corrosion.

 

How Do I Know if the Non-Slip Backing on My Aluminum Ruler is Worn Out?

 

If you notice that the  aluminum rulers is slipping more easily on surfaces than before, or if the non-slip material appears to be flattened or damaged, it may be a sign that the non-slip backing is worn out. You can also try placing the ruler on a smooth surface and applying a gentle force to see if it slides more than usual. If so, it might be time to consider replacing the ruler or looking for a way to restore the non-slip functionality.

Can I Cut the Aluminum Ruler to a Shorter Length?

 

It is not recommended to cut an aluminum ruler to a shorter length. Cutting the ruler can damage its structure and affect its accuracy. Additionally, it may void any warranties associated with the ruler. If you need a shorter ruler, it's best to purchase one in the appropriate length rather than attempting to modify an existing one.
